- 博客(41)
- 资源 (2)
- 收藏
- 关注
原创 sql 总结知识点
对于存放时间格式为2003090709:56:00转换为datetime类型方法:CAST( STUFF(a.cyrq,9,0,' ') AS DATETIME) 结果为 2003-09-07 09:56:00.000 而将标准datetime类型转换为字符型方法为: declare @begin DATETIMEset @begin='2003-09-07 09:
2011-11-04 13:55:48
750
原创 Flex知识点
智能提示:Alt+/ ActionScript 索引数组中函数 splice() 第一个参数:指出从数组的哪个索引位置开始操作.索引数组第一项为0; 第二个参数:想要删除的数量,如果为0表示不删除任何项 第三个参数:从第一个参数指定的索引位置开始插入的新项。插入新项的操作在删除项操作之后。 CDATA的使用
2011-02-22 16:15:00
733
原创 Flex出现的问题
1.安装FlexBuilder3后出现flashPlay没有正常安装,要求重新安装 1> 安装文件在安装目录后的Flex Builder 3/Player/10/win 其中Install Flash Player 10 ActiveX.exe为IE插件 Install Flash Player 10 Plugin.exe 为其他浏览器的调试插件 2>点击任意一个报错为"Adobe(R) Flash(R) Player 安装失败.有关故障排除的提示,请访问 http://www.adobe.
2011-02-22 12:00:00
1352
原创 SQL比较重要的知识点
1.Page是数据库存储的最小单位,聚集索引的叶节点存储的是真正的数据页;非聚集索引的叶节点存储的是指向数据页的索引键值和指针。 索引键值存储的就是建立索引的列的值(字段值) SQLServer获取数据,总是以页为单位,就算是只读取一行也会获取整张页 仅非聚集索引--最终页节点存储的是索引键值和RID,其实也是一个一个的页(Page) 仅聚集索引--叶节点就是真正的数据页(Page),页中数据排序规则是按照索引键值进行排序 索引中间页--存储的是索引的每一行,每一行存储的是索引键值和指针(指针可能
2011-02-11 12:27:00
2464
转载 SQL2005新添加的函数
<br />1.with 用法<br /><br />with aa <br />as(select top 10 * from table)<br /><br />select * from aa<br />2.PIVOT 用法<br /><br />select vendor_id,'2005' as '2005','2005' as '2006' purchase_order<br /><br />SELECT Vendor_ID, [164] AS Emp1, [198] AS Emp2,
2011-01-19 11:33:00
539
原创 vs2008中文版ASP.NET 3.5 Extensions的安装问题
<br />第一.可能安装不了,报错为Component ADO.NET Entity Framework 1.0 (Pre-Release Version) has failed to install.The following components were not installed:<br />- ASP.NET 3.5 Extensions CTPThe following components failed to install:<br />- ADO.NET Entity Framework
2010-08-29 09:59:00
729
原创 如何在SQL2005中快速添加2000的Northwind和pubs样例数据库
<br />第一步,到下面的网址去下载一个SQL2000SampleDb.msi<br />http://www.microsoft.com/downloads/details.aspx?FamilyId=06616212-0356-46A0-8DA2-EEBC53A68034&displaylang=en<br /><br />下载后安装后到C:/SQL Server 2000 Sample Databases察看一下,会有instnwnd.v,instpubs.sql两个文件<br />第二步,在sql
2010-08-17 21:11:00
1098
原创 如何制定Decimal的精度
1.使用标准数字格式字符串float f = 321.12345F;f.ToString("F3");结果为321.123标准数字格式字符串的定义如下: 格式说明符名称说明C 或 c货币数字转换为表示货币金额的字符串。转换由用于格式化数字的 NumberFormatInfo 对象的货币格式信息控制。精度说明
2010-05-07 16:47:00
4846
3
原创 Application.Exit和Environment.Exit区别
Application.Exit:通知winform消息循环退出。 Environment.Exit:终止当前进程,返回exitcode给操作系统 Application.Exit会在所有前台线程退出后,退出应用, Environment.Exit则立即终止进程,相比之下Environment.Exit更狠些 因此我们可以构造以下的restart()函数重新
2010-02-08 14:35:00
807
原创 索引指示器的应用
class intDex { private string[] myData; public intDex(int size) { myData = new string [size]; for (int i = 0; i {
2010-02-08 10:25:00
427
原创 Array的一些用法
Array.Copy一种浅拷贝 int[] intArray = new int[5] { 1, 2, 3, 4, 5 }; Object[] objArray = new Object[5] {26,27,28,29,30 }; //Array.Copy(intArray, objAr
2010-02-08 09:53:00
516
原创 VC常见报错
DrawDoc.obj : error LNK2005: "class CGraphPara * p_GraphPara" (?p_GraphPara@@3PAVCGraphPara@@A) already defined in Draw.obj 解决方案: 将定义的全局变量放到CPP文件里,如果希望放到头文件里,可以声明extern type varname;
2010-02-07 15:58:00
758
原创 字符串的操作
strcpy,sprintf,memcpy的区别 对于字符串拷贝来说,其实现的效率和使用的方便程度不同:strcpy 无疑是最合适的选择:效率高且调用方便。snprintf 要额外指定格式符并且进行格式转化,麻烦且效率不高。memcpy 虽然高效,但是需要额外提供拷贝的内存长度这一参数,易错且使用不便;并且如果长度指定过大的话(最优长度是源字符串长度 + 1),还会带来性能的下降。其实
2010-02-07 15:17:00
474
原创 vc常用到的快捷键
F12 :GO TO Definitionshift+F12 : Reference ctrl+Home :文档头ctrl+End :文档尾 ctrl+F :查找框F3 :查
2010-02-07 14:25:00
477
原创 jquery 插件
资源:http://plugins.jquery.com/经典的验证插件http://plugins.jquery.com/project/metadatahttp://plugins.jquery.com/project/validate表单插件http://malsup.com/jquery/form/#download动态绑定事件插件http://pl
2010-01-27 14:46:00
501
原创 jquery AJAX应用
load(url[,data][,callback])------------->通常用来从WEB服务器上获取静态的数据文件url: string类型 请求HTML页面的URL地址data(可选): object 发送至服务器的key/value数据callback(可选):function 请求完成时回调函数例子:主页面代码:* { margin:0; p
2010-01-27 13:20:00
945
原创 mysql问题
重装时出现could not start the service mysql error:0的错误时 在控制面板中运行添加删除程序,将mysql卸载;卸载后打开注册表,查看HKEY_LOCAL_MACHINE/SYSTEM/CurrentControlSet/Services 下的键值,如果有相关mysql键值(mysql、mysqladmin)则删掉,即可;重启,将mysql
2010-01-27 12:25:00
446
原创 apache看不到服务等问题
apache装完后为什么显示no service installed?或者是你在apache monitor里面看不到Apache2的服务?安装完apache之后(不是按照默认路径安装的,例如是 D:/ )右下方哪个小羽毛图标是没有启动的,左键不好使,而且提示“No services installed”,提示服务器没有被安装。解决方法: 找到 apache2 目录下的 bin 目录
2010-01-27 09:12:00
1013
原创 对表单和表格的操作
单行文本框应用.focus { border: 1px solid #f00; background: #fcc;} $(function(){ $(":input").focus(function(){ $(this).addClass("focus"); }).blur(funct
2010-01-26 20:22:00
624
原创 jQuery动画制作
事件的绑定bind(type[,data],fn);type:包括 blur/focus/load/resize/scroll/unload/click/dblclick/mousedown/errormouseup/mousemove/mouseover/mouseout/mouseenter/mouseleave/change/select/submit/keydown/keypr
2010-01-26 19:03:00
1544
原创 DOM操作
DOM操作分类DOM CORE HTML-DOM CSS-DOM1.DOM COREJAVASCRIPT中的getElementById/getElementByName/getAtteibute/setAtteibuteelement.getAttribute("src");2.HTML-DOMdocument.formselement.src3.CSS-DOM
2010-01-26 10:55:00
1388
原创 JQuery的基础知识和选择器
JQUERY官方网站 http://jquery.com/jquery-1.4.min.js和jquery-1.4.js的区别?jquery-1.4.min.js--》如果服务器开启GZip压缩后,大小将变为18KB,主要应用于产品和项目jquery-1.4.js---》完整无压缩版本,主要用于测试、学习和开发$(document).ready(function(
2010-01-25 23:47:00
1041
原创 事务和权限的一些知识点
事务set XACT_ABORT --指定当tansact-SQL语句出现运行时错误时,SQL Sever是否自动回滚到当前事务例子:BEGIN TRANSACTIONset XACT_ABORT ONDO Something.....ROLLBACK TRANCOMMINT TRAN事务隔离级别越高,只允许一个事务来操作某张表事务的并发性越高,安全
2010-01-21 20:58:00
591
原创 触发器和游标的用法
declare @d datetimeset @d=getdate()select [语句执行花费时间(毫秒)]=datediff(ms,@d,getdate())查找数据库中的存储过程select name from sysobjects where xtype=TR如何禁用、启用触发器禁用:alter table 表名 disable
2010-01-21 15:46:00
964
原创 SQL代码优化
EXEC和sp_executesql的区别?DBCC FREEPROCCACHE --》清空缓存中的执行计划SELECT cacheobjtype,objtype,usecounts,sql FROM sys.syscacheobjects WHERE sql NOT LIKE %cach% AND sql NOT LIKE %sys.% --》查找对应的缓存中的对应计划
2010-01-20 16:26:00
1154
原创 钩子的应用
HHOOK SetWindowsHookEx(--->新建一个HOOK过程添加到HOOK链中,最后添加进去的,在HOOK链最前 int idHook, // hook type---》钩子类型 HOOKPROC lpfn, // hook procedure--》钩子过程指针 HINSTANCE hMod, // handle to applicati
2010-01-19 15:54:00
547
原创 数据库连接
数据库访问技术ODBC(Open Database Connectivity),开放数据库互连。ODBC是上个世纪八十年代末九十年代初出现的技术,它为编写关系数据库的客户软件提供了一种统一的接口。ODBC提供一个单一的API,可用于处理不同数据库的客户应用程序。使用ODBC API的应用程序可以与任何具有ODBC驱动程序的关系数据库进行通信。DAO(Data Acces
2010-01-19 15:52:00
409
原创 动态链接库的制作
动态链接库自从微软推出第一个版本的Windows操作系统以来,动态链接库(DLL)一直是Windows操作系统的基础。动态链接库通常都不能直接运行,也不能接收消息。它们是一些独立的文件,其中包含能被可执行程序或其它DLL调用来完成某项工作的函数。只有在其它模块调用动态链接库中的函数时,它才发挥作用。Windows API中的所有函数都包含在DLL中。其中有3个最重要的D
2010-01-18 15:25:00
797
原创 ActiveX插件点滴
什么是容器和服务器程序?容器应用程序是可以嵌入或链接对象的应用程序。Word就是容器应用程序。服务器应用程序是创建对象并且当对象被双击时,可以被启动的应用程序。Excel就是服务器应用程序。AxtiveX后缀可以是OCX或者DLL等四种属性:Stock:为每个控件提供的标准属性,如字体或颜色。Ambient:围绕控件的环境属性——已被置入容器的属性。这些属性不能被更改,但控件可以使用它们调
2010-01-15 17:26:00
1051
原创 Javascript1
HTML控件元素的name属性有什么约束?1.不能有空格2.除了下划线外不能有标点符号3.name必须在括号之内4.不能以数字开头document.getElementById("mytext").select();函数显示的效果是用鼠标把一行字用左键拖动选中 一样getElementByTagName()函数IE不支持为什么window.status设置了但是不显示?打开IE7,在“
2010-01-14 19:44:00
421
原创 线程同步
怎么样保持线程同步?一、事件对象也属于内核对象,包含一个使用计数,一个用于指明该事件是一个自动重置的事件还是一个人工重置的事件的布尔值,另一个用于指明该事件处于已通知状态还是未通知状态的布尔值。有两种不同类型的事件对象。一种是人工重置的事件,另一种是自动重置的事件。当人工重置的事件得到通知时,等待该事件的所有线程均变为可调度线程。当一个自动重置的事件得到通知时,等待该事件的线程中只有一
2010-01-14 19:38:00
311
原创 进程间通信
进程间通信的四种方式?一、剪贴板BOOL OpenClipboard( );---》打开剪切板,,假如其他程序要打开剪切板,必须调用CloseClipboardBOOL CloseClipboard(VOID);BOOL EmptyClipboard(VOID);---》清空剪切板并且释放里面的数据,交给当前打开剪切板的所有者HANDLE SetClipboardData( UINT u
2010-01-14 15:39:00
984
1
原创 多线程和socket的知识点
什么叫进程?程序是计算机指令的集合,它以文件的形式存储在磁盘上。进程:通常被定义为一个正在运行的程序的实例,是一个程序在其自身的地址空间中的一次执行活动。进程由两个部分组成:1、操作系统用来管理进程的内核对象。内核对象也是系统用来存放关于进程的统计信息的地方。2、地址空间。它包含所有可执行模块或DLL模块的代码和数据。它还包含动态内存分配的空间。如线程堆栈和堆分配空间。进程和程序的区别?进程是
2010-01-12 16:58:00
768
原创 网络编程
OSI(Open System Interconnection)参考模型将网络的不同功能划分为7层。应用层 ---》处理网络应用---》远程登录协议Telnet、文件传输协议FTP、 超文本传输协议HTTP、域名服务DNS、简单邮件传输协议SMTP、邮局协议POP3等。表示层 ---》数据表示会话层 ---》主机间通信传输层 ---》端到端的连接---》传输控制协议TCP、用户数据报协议U
2010-01-12 13:35:00
460
原创 文件操作的一些知识点
一.基本文件操作char ch[5]="lisi";const char*pStr=ch; 指向常量的指针char const *pStr=ch 和上面的效果是一样的*pStr=w;//ERROR 指针的内容不可变pStr="sd";//RIGHT 指针的值可以修改char * const pStr=ch; 指向指针的常量 *pStr
2010-01-11 15:35:00
507
原创 错误解决方案
为什么配置文件*.csproj报错system.runtime.interopservices.comexception无法加载项目?用记事本打开.csproj文件,并且找到True 改为 False;然后重新加载下就OK了 安装vs2008中文时出现错误Write error in the file VS2008TeamSuite90DayTrialCHSX1429243.is
2010-01-11 10:46:00
813
原创 GDI的一些知识点
为何显示的中文是横着的?如果在各种属性框中选择字体的时候前面有@字符的,显示中文就是横着的,如何有效更改一个Dialog的背景?typedef struct tagBITMAP { LONG bmType; LONG bmWidth; LONG bmHeight; LONG bmWidthBytes; WORD bmPlan
2010-01-09 13:56:00
513
原创 选项卡的操作
UpdateData(BOOL bSaveAndValidate = TRUE) 如果为TRUE 从控件获取变量值 如果为FALSE 将变量给控件赋值void *memset( void *dest, int c, size_t count ); 为dest数组里特定位置count里设置值Cmemset 一般设置
2010-01-06 17:41:00
426
原创 TOOLBAR and ProgressCtrl
更改窗口样式一,工具栏可以如下重载函数:BOOL CMainFrame::PreCreateWindow(CREATESTRUCT& cs) { // Create a window without min/max buttons or sizable border cs.style = WS_OVERLAPPED | WS_SYSMENU | WS_BORDER;
2010-01-06 15:49:00
542
原创 关于对话框的一些知识点
如何修改基于对话框模式下的对话框标题?在每个对话框类的OnInitDialog方法里添加 SetWindowText("ok"); 创建一个模态(modal)对话框 Virtual int DoModal()在CView类基础上建立一个CDilog类 CTest sd;//CTest为新建立的对话框建立的类名称 sd.DoModal();创建一个非模态(modeless
2009-12-30 11:50:00
556
SQLyogEnterprise8.14汉化免安装破解版内含注册码
2010-01-27
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人